V.S. Ramachandran's Illusions Ramachandran is a trustee for the San Diego museum of art and has lectured widely on art, visual perception and the brain. Ramachandran has published over 120 papers in scientific journals, is Editor-in-chief of the Encyclopedia of Human Behaviour and author of the critically acclaimed book " Phantoms in the Brain” that has been translated into eight languages and formed the basis for a two part series on Channel Four TV UK and a 1 hr PBS special in USA. His work is featured frequently in the major news media including BBC, and PBS and NEWSWEEK magazine recently named him a member of " The Century Club", one of the "hundred most prominent people to watch in the next century." Gave the 2003 BBC Reith lectures. These lectures have now been published by BBC/Profile books “The Emerging Mind”
